Being able to cater to local markets better than our competition is a key strategy for North West. Store management selection and development, store-level merchandise ordering and community relations, and profi t-sharing incentive plans are all ingredients of the business model we have built to support this strategy. We believe that continued enhancement of our localization skills, while still ensuring that we leverage our scale, is an essential component in meeting the different customer needs of the markets we serve.

Our food merchandising strategy for our Northern and NorthMart stores was adjusted in 2005 to place more emphasis on lower pricing in select product categories, in addition to more new item and “special buys”. This focus will continue into 2007. In general merchandise the priority continues to be on increasing profi tability through better supply chain and storebased ordering practices. At store level we have several more years of opportunity to improve capability through investments in technology, improvements in work methods and by upgrading the skills of our store teams.

Our store network provides us with the financial resources, stability and knowledge to pursue expansion into related markets, products and services. We are opportunistic in pursuing new ventures, such as the expansion of retail gas outlets at our Northern and NorthMart banner stores and the roll-out of Giant Tiger stores in western Canada. We also focus on ensuring that the risk/return profi le of these ventures has a high potential to be close to that of our existing store base. This requires looking at the long-term potential of a store or new product or services and the probability of achieving threshold returns on a sustainable, consistent basis. We place a heavy weighting on new ideas, clear principles, execution and the ability to track performance.
